The Deschutes County Amateur Radio Emergency Service (ACS) Unit is part of the Oregon Emergency Services System. It consists of volunteer FCC-licensed Radio Amateurs trained in the National Incident Command System (ICS) as Auxiliary Radio Operators. Stay Connected © Deschutes County ...The assets and deferred outflows of resources of Deschutes County 9-1-1 County Service District exceeded its liabilities and deferred inflows of resources at June 30, 2021, by $11,494,442. Of this amount, $3,923,457 is unrestricted. Total net position decreased by $345,796, from June 30, 2020.Feb 8, 2024 · The Deschutes County commissioners have voted to declare a 90-day state of emergency to address Central Oregon’s growing fentanyl crisis. Emergency Management is a function included within the Special Services Division. The function is managed by a sworn sergeant (Emergency Services Manager). Emergency Management utilizes an all-hazard, county-wide approach to minimize the impact of natural and human-caused incidents.
